What is a Pike?

Pike Exercise

The pike is a core exercise that targets your abs, hip flexors, and lower back. It is a variation of the traditional crunch but with added difficulty due to the use of the stability ball. The exercise involves lifting your hips off the ball while keeping your feet on the ball and bringing your knees towards your chest.

How to Do a Pike on a Stability Ball

To do a pike on a stability ball, follow these steps:

  1. Start in a plank position with your hands on the ground and your feet resting on the stability ball.
  2. Engage your core and lift your hips up towards the ceiling while keeping your feet on the ball.
  3. Bend your knees and bring them towards your chest as you roll the ball towards your hands.
  4. Hold the position for a second or two, then slowly roll the ball back to the starting position.
  5. Repeat for the desired number of reps.

Tips for Doing a Pike on a Stability Ball

Here are some tips to help you perform pikes on a stability ball safely and effectively:

  • Keep your core engaged throughout the exercise to maintain stability.
  • Use slow and controlled movements to prevent injury and get the most out of the exercise.
  • Keep your shoulders directly over your hands to avoid straining your wrists.
  • Start with a small range of motion and gradually increase it as you get stronger.
  • If you find the exercise too difficult, try doing it with your hands on a bench or step instead of the ground.

Benefits of Doing Pikes on a Stability Ball

There are several benefits to adding pikes on a stability ball to your workout routine, including:

  • Improved core strength and stability
  • Increased hip flexor and lower back strength
  • Better balance and coordination
  • Increased overall body control
